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Bezons to Bondy is to drive which costs €3 - €6 and takes 24 min.
The fastest way to get from Bezons to Bondy is to taxi which takes 24 min and costs €45 - €60.
No, there is no direct train from Bezons to Bondy. However, there are services departing from Pont de Bezons and arriving at Bondy via Puteaux and La Défense.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 57 min.
The distance between Bezons and Bondy is 25 km. The road distance is 24.3 km.
The best way to get from Bezons to Bondy without a car is to bus and train which takes 44 min and costs €5 - €11.
It takes approximately 44 min to get from Bezons to Bondy, including transfers.
